Best Angle Grinders for Tile Cutting in 2026

Angle grinders are commonly used for tile cutting because they’re compact, easy to control, and can handle detailed cuts in tight spaces where larger saws aren’t practical. The main challenge is precision—tile is brittle, so the grinder must offer good control, smooth power delivery, and be paired with the right diamond blade to avoid chipping or cracking.

This guide covers the best angle grinders for tile cutting, focusing on models that offer stable handling, suitable power for ceramic and porcelain, and compatibility with continuous rim diamond blades. It also explains what matters most when choosing one, including size, speed control, ergonomics, and features that help you achieve cleaner, more accurate tile cuts.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Is The Best Blade For Cutting Porcelain Tiles?

A 4. 5″ super thin diamond blade is ideal for cutting porcelain tiles. It ensures smooth, precise cuts with minimal chipping or damage.

How Does A 45-degree Tile Chamfering Tool Work?

A 45-degree chamfering tool attaches to an angle grinder. It allows for angled cuts and smooth chamfers on tile edges, enhancing finish quality.

Are Angle Grinder Stands Useful For Tile Cutting?

Yes, angle grinder stands stabilize the tool. They enable accurate 45-degree cuts and improve safety during tile cutting tasks.

Can I Cut Granite And Marble With These Blades?

Yes, diamond blades listed are designed for cutting granite, marble, ceramic, and porcelain tiles efficiently and cleanly.

What Accessories Come With Universal Tile Cutting Kits?

Universal kits often include diamond blades, gloves, a hose, screwdriver, and adapter washers for versatile, safe tile cutting setups.
